> I ve a question about the issue I am experiencing. B I want to load-share the
> traffic across two links but it is not being shared properly. CEF is showing
> traffic share of 1 and 1 for each path but in actuall traffic is going out
> more from link compare to other.
>
> Could some one shed some light on what CEF Polization is? In my understanding
> CEF polarization happens where the decision is made on each/different levels.

What you are experiencing is not CEF polarization. CEF polarization is
"global" event in your network when multiple links and devices using
the same load sharing hash overutilize set of links.

What you are most likely experiencing is the result of
"per-destination" load sharing (in most cases, it's per-flow
actually). When you use his method, load will never be 50:50. If you
wish 50:50 split, you should consider per-packet load sharing, but
beware of consequences.

Also, on some platforms you can manipulate what determines a link to
use. I.e. what components of a flow to utilize. You should investigate
the options of the platform you use.
